Powered by the Sui blockchain, Walrus separates control from storage in a smart way. Sui ensures fast coordination and ownership tracking, while Walrus focuses on distributing data efficiently. This separation allows the system to scale without sacrificing security. Files are protected through advanced encoding methods, making them recoverable even during network failures.
